Self-destructing flak guns

When I started a new career in 1940 out of La Rochelle in a IXB, the first alert I got from my crew was that my flak guns were destroyed. I hadn't even started the engines to move out of the dock yet! I got the same message from my crew when I loaded a career save when I had reached BE22 so if I spot a plane all I can do is dive (not that I would do anything else anyway.) Can anyone explain this behaviour? I have got malfunctions+sabotage enabled in SH3Cmndr 3.0 so this might be the cause, although I think it's a bit much for somone to blow my guns up when I'm still in dock!

It would help to know a few more things about your installation of SH3 like:
  • Is it just the stock SH3 with or without the 1.4b update?
  • Do you have GWX installed or another "supermod" like NYGM or WAC?
  • If so, what version is the supermod? i.e.: GWX 1.03, GWX 2.0, WAC 2.0
  • Are there any additional mods as well, such as Real Weather Fix, Open Hatches, Racerboy's Flags & Pennants, U-Boat 1.2, etc...?
  • Do you use any other helper utilities besides SH3Cmdr, like SH3Weather?
If I recall correctly, there is indeed a bug in stock SH3 that affects the IXB due to some glitch in the conning tower. Destroyed guns was one symptom and I believe there was another one affecting the watch crew getting instantly killed when they went topside if the conning tower was destroyed.

I belive you can fix it by either changing your conning tower in game or replacing the IXB turm .dat file with the VIIC or IXC turm and renaming the replacement file to the old IXB turm dat filename.

I'm not sure as to exactly how this is done. Could a more experienced old wolf offer up some wisdom on this one?

Installing GWX will also fix this flaw and it includes numerous other bugfixes for SH3.
